U.S. and Italian service members, along with officials from Commander, Navy Region Europe, Africa, Central, the U.S. Consulate General in Naples, the British Embassy in Rome, and Naval Air Station Sigonella gathered at the 82nd Airborne Division Monument at Ponte Dirillo, in Gela, Italy, to celebrate the 80th anniversary of Operation Husky, July 10.
“It is an honor to stand before you and reflect on the tenacious spirit of those who fought here,” said Rear Adm. Brad Collins, commander, Navy Region Europe, Africa, Central. “Their courage is the foundation of the strength of the partnership our countries have cultivated over the past eight decades.” Operation Husky was a WWII campaign in which the Allied powers launched a massive amphibious assault on the shores of Sicily in order to regain the first remnants of European soil back from the Axis powers.
